#081e64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#081e64 is composed of 3.1% red, 11.8%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 70% magenta, 0%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 21.2%. #081e64 color hex could be obtained by blending #103cc8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#081e64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#081e64 has RGB values of R:8, G:30,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 532068.

Shades and Tints of #081e64
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010309 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#081e64
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363636 is the less saturated color, while #041c68 is the most saturated one.
